About This Color

PANTONE P 158-3 C is a desaturated green with bright tonality. Its HEX value is #C6CB90, placing it in the green region of the color spectrum with a hue angle of 65°.

This lighter shade is well-suited for backgrounds, accent areas, and designs that require an open, airy feel. It pairs naturally with darker neutrals for contrast.
